European power transmission industry is still booming – Georges Roobaert is the new EUROTRANS president

(PresseBox) (Frankfurt am Main, )
The European Power Transmission Engineering industry met from 5 - 7 June 2008 in Brussels for their annual meeting at the invitation of the Belgium Association AGORIA. 2007 and the beginning of 2008 continued to be successful for the European Power Transmission Industry. The European production industry (without bearings) in 2007 grew by 8% to more than 14 billion Euros. One of the main driving forces of this growth is the wind energy industry where the key players are European. The companies continue to have full order books and a positive outlook for both 2008 and 2009. For 2008 experts forecast another period of growth of more than 5% (though this could be limited by a worldwide shortage of both capacity and materials).

The main problems our industry will face in the future are the higher energy and material costs, a lack of production capacity, the weak exchange rates and the European demographic problem, which could lead to a lack of engineers and specialized workers.

The newly elected president, Georges Roobaert, Vice President of Hansen Transmissions International nv, pointed out that: "The future success and further growth of our industry will strongly depend on attracting sufficient numbers of technically skilled people." Our sector, besides being capital intensive, is also very know-how intensive. Therefore we need talented engineers and well-educated technical operators. Because of this and because of the demographic problem, it is forecast that for the next few years there will be an overall shortage of these kind of people and therefore we need to take action to make our industry more visible. "Youngsters should know that our sector is hi-tech and offers a multitude of attractive and challenging jobs," says Georges Roobaert.

During the meeting the new website of EUROTRANS (www.euro-trans.org)was approved and launched. . It was decided that the motto of our industry will be "EUROPEAN KNOWLEDGE FOR GLOBAL DRIVE SOLUTIONS".

Mr. Helmut Holz , Flender AG, was approved as Vice President and Dr. Andrea Scanavini, Gear World Spa, after his successful 3-year presidency, as Past President.

EUROTRANS: European Committee of Associations of Manufacturers of Gears and Transmission Parts

Within the EU the member associations representing the interests of more than 600 enterprises with a collective annual production of more than 14 billion EURO (without bearings industry and the automotive business). Within Europe at least 150.000 people are employed by our sector.
